Why are Casinos on Water in India?

The presence of casinos on water in India is due to government regulations that restrict gambling within Indian territories, leading to the establishment of offshore casinos in Goa.

Onshore casinos are now hosted by some of Goa’s premier hotels, including the Goa Marriott Hotel and Casino Pride. While offshore casinos provide live dealer games and onshore amenities, onshore casinos mainly focus on electronic gaming.

Although Goa has the smallest population in India, it is recognized as the country’s gambling capital. Its coastal position significantly contributes to its thriving casino industry. Both offshore vessel casinos and land-based casinos are permitted to operate in Goa. The state boasts a total of 15 casinos, with five situated on ships moored in the Mandovi River. These casinos draw approximately 15,000 visitors each day, with entry fees ranging from INR 2500 to INR 5000.

Goa’s casinos feature a wide array of games, including Roulette, Baccarat, Blackjack, and more. The entry fees cover unlimited food, drinks, entertainment, and activities suitable for all ages. Additionally, there are play areas for children and multi-cuisine dining options within the casinos. Most casinos operate 24/7, ensuring a thrilling and enjoyable experience. To minimize their environmental and societal impact while still generating state revenue, some states along the Mississippi River and the Gulf Coast chose water-based casinos over land-based ones to gain public approval. Initially, riverboat casinos were mandated by certain states with restrictions on land-based gambling, requiring these casinos to have vessels that could depart from the dock. Gambling was permitted only while the ship was navigating specific areas, akin to traditional excursions.
